You'll be working 37.5 hours a week, with shifts between 8am-6pm, Monday to Friday, offering a balanced work-life schedule.

As an Online Customer Service Executive, your primary responsibility will be to ensure that customer needs are met promptly and professionally. You will be the first point of contact for customers, responding to enquiries via Zendesk, managing the Order Management System (OMS) to ensure timely processing of orders, and resolving any queries from our 3PL partner. Your role will also involve providing comprehensive product information, processing returns and exchanges, and monitoring social media interactions.

The ideal candidate will possess experience in a customer service role for an online business, particularly on Shopify. You must be logical, articulate, and capable of maintaining a calm and professional demeanour in fast-paced situations. Strong computer skills, efficient typing pace, and excellent time-management, organisational, and prioritisation skills are essential. Additionally, you should have strong self-management skills, enabling you to take ownership of tasks and projects with minimal supervision, and excellent communication skills to ensure customers feel valued and heard.
